BOX 30036 LANSING, MICHIGAN 48909-7536 PHONE: (517) 373-1636 FAX: (517) 373-1453 COMMITTEE MEETING MINUTES January 19, 2022 A meeting of the Senate Committee on Elections was scheduled for Wednesday, January 19, 2022, at 2:00 p.m., in the 1300 Room of the Binsfeld Office Building. The agenda summary is as follows: 1. Reported SB 292 (S-2) (Sen. Outman) with recommendation and immediate effect. 2. Testimony regarding SB 293 (Sen. Outman). 3. Testimony regarding HB 4132 (Rep. Wendzel). 4. Testimony regarding HB 4133 (Rep. Bollin). The Chair called the meeting to order at 2:05 p.m. She instructed the Clerk to call the roll. At that time, the following members were present: Chair Johnson, Sen.(s) McBroom, and VanderWall, a quorum was present. The Chair entertained a motion by Sen. VanderWall to adopt the meeting minutes from December 8, 2021. Without objection, the minutes were adopted. The Chair offered an (S-2) version of SB 292. The Chair invited Garrett Wheat, of the Chair's office, to summarize the (S-2) version of SB 292. The Chair invited the following individuals to present testimony regarding SB 292 and SB 293: Adam Reames, Michigan Department of State – Oppose The Chair invited the following individuals to present testimony regarding SB 292: Alex Weddon, Pure Integrity for Michigan Elections – Oppose Anson Lah, Citizen – Oppose Patrick Colbeck, Citizen – Oppose Bob Cushman, People Desiring Transparency – Oppose The Chair entertained a motion by Sen. VanderWall to adopt the (S-2) version of SB 292. The vote was as follows: Yeas: Chair Johnson, Sen.(s) McBroom, and VanderWall Nays: None The motion prevailed and the (S-2) was adopted. Page 1 of 2 The Chair entertained a motion by Sen. VanderWall to report the (S-2) version of SB 292 to the floor with recommendation that it pass. The vote was as follows: Yeas: Chair Johnson, Sen.(s) McBroom, and VanderWall Nays: None The motion prevailed and the bill was reported. The Chair made a motion to recommend immediate effect for SB 292 (S-2). Without objection, immediate effect was recommended. The Chair read the cards of those individuals not wishing to testify before the committee regarding SB 292: Hallie Fox, Michigan League of Conservation Voters – Oppose The Chair read the cards of those individuals not wishing to testify before the committee regarding SB 292 (S- 2): Judy Allen, Michigan Townships Association – Support The Chair read the cards of those individuals not wishing to testify before the committee regarding SB 293: Alex Weddon, Pure Integrity for Michigan Elections – Support The Chair read the cards of those individuals not wishing to testify before the committee regarding SB 292, SB 293, HB 4132, and HB 4133: Paula Bowman and Christina Schlitt, League of Women Voters of Michigan – Oppose The Chair invited Rep. Bollin to summarize HB 4132 and HB 4133. The Chair invited the following individuals to present testimony regarding HB 4132 and HB 4133: Adam Reames, Michigan Department of State – Support The Chair read the cards of those individuals not wishing to testify before the committee regarding HB 4132 and HB 4133: Merissa Kovach, ACLU of Michigan – Oppose The Chair made a motion to excuse absent members from the meeting. Without objection, Sen. Wojno was excused from the meeting. There being no further business before the committee, the Chair moved to adjourn the committee. Without objection, the committee was adjourned at 2:57 p.m. Date Adopted by Committee: February 9, 2022 Page 2 of 2
